Title: The Innovations of Dietmar Sterns: A Look into His Patents and Contributions

Introduction

Dietmar Sterns, an inventive mind based in Kissing, Germany, has made significant contributions to the field of engineering with a focus on gear units and transmission systems. With a total of two patents to his name, Sterns has demonstrated a commitment to advancing technologies that improve the functionality and efficiency of machinery.

Latest Patents

Sterns' most recent patents showcase his expertise and innovative thinking. His patent for a **gear unit** describes a mechanism featuring a gear unit housing, which includes both a drive-side and an output-side shaft along with a gear ratio stage. The innovative design incorporates a toothing space with intermeshing toothed wheels, along with a separate bearing space that can collect lubricating oil under atmospheric pressure. This oil is skillfully directed to an external receptacle, ensuring efficient operation and maintenance. Additionally, the gear unit is equipped with a delivery pump for partial vacuum operations, enhancing its versatility and functionality.

The second patent, titled **Transmission for a drive arrangement of a driven machine**, focuses on a sophisticated oil supply system. This system includes an oil collecting receptacle that ensures proper lubrication and cooling of transmission components. The use of a vacuum pump offers the advantage of evacuating or partially evacuating the oil collecting receptacle, allowing for the generation of a defined negative pressure within the transmission system. This innovation not only improves efficiency but also enhances the reliability of the machinery involved.

Career Highlights

Dietmar Sterns is affiliated with Renk Aktiengesellschaft, a prominent player in the manufacturing of gear units and transmission systems. His work at Renk has positioned him at the forefront of engineering innovations, allowing him to utilize his inventive skills to contribute to advanced technologies in this sector. Over the years, Sterns has focused on developing solutions that address the needs of the industry while promoting sustainability and efficiency.

Collaborations

Throughout his career, Dietmar has collaborated with experienced professionals, including Jürgen Weigand and Oliver Kraus. These collaborations have fostered a dynamic exchange of ideas and expertise, contributing to the successful development of innovative technologies in their field.
